23 Heather Drive is a 79 m² / 850 sq ft semi-detached home in Benfleet. It sold for £220,000 in March 2012. Indexed forward to today's value, that sale is roughly £380k. Recent local prices imply a broad valuation context of £301k to £405k based on its internal area. The Land Registry and EPC data was last updated 2 July 2026.
